Finding a passable cheesesteak in Florida, let alone a good one is not an easy task. I have to say I definitely enjoyed this steak. It started with the roll. It was definitely authentic Philly bread, so clearly they have it shipped in, as there’s no such thing as good bread in Broward county.
Next was the consistency of the ribeye. It was that nice fine line between too thin, and too thick. It meshed well with the onions and Whiz. It could’ve used a tad more seasoning, but hey that’s why there’s salt and pepper shakers… My only complaint really was they put a tad too much Whiz on it. But too much Whiz is far better than too little.
All in all this was a very good steak and I’ll be visiting again! 4.5/5 (for the purposes of Google reviews 5’s all around, because we round up!)
